Hooray, the Teachers Are On Strike

The Teachers Are On Strike--Hooray By Elton Camp When I was a kid, I’d have been delighted If the teachers in a union became united Not one single speck would I have cared If an indefinite strike they had declared It would have suited me entirely fine To see them walking on a picket line No more piles of utterly pointless homework Assigned, but not graded, by some lazy jerk No need to endure those unprepared for class Wondering how, in college, they could pass From sheer boredom what a great break I wouldn’t have found that hard to take I imagine Chicago kids feel the same way And hope on strike the teachers will stay
